Ingredients
To make a perfect graham cracker crust, you will need the following ingredients:
– 1 1/2 cups graham cracker crumbs
– 1/2 cup granulated sugar
– 1/2 cup unsalted butter, melted
– 1 teaspoon vanilla extract (optional)
Instructions
1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). This will ensure that your crust bakes evenly and thoroughly.
2. In a medium-sized bowl, combine the graham cracker crumbs and granulated sugar. Mix well to ensure that the sugar is evenly distributed throughout the crumbs.
3. Add the melted butter to the bowl and stir until the mixture is well combined. The mixture should be moist and sticky.
4. If desired, add the vanilla extract to the mixture and stir to combine.
5. Press the mixture into the bottom and sides of a pie dish or tart pan. Use the bottom of a glass or measuring cup to press the mixture firmly and evenly into the pan. Make sure to press the mixture up the sides of the pan to create a sturdy crust.
6. Bake the crust for 10-12 minutes, or until it is lightly golden. Keep an eye on it to prevent burning.
7. Once the crust is done, remove it from the oven and let it cool completely. This step is crucial, as the crust will continue to bake and set as it cools.
8. After the crust has cooled, you can proceed with your recipe, whether it’s filling it with pie filling, tart filling, or any other baked good.
Tips and Tricks
– For a crispier crust, consider pulsing the graham cracker crumbs in a food processor before mixing them with the sugar and butter.
– If you prefer a sweeter crust, feel free to add more sugar to the mixture.
– For a no-bake crust, you can refrigerate the crust for at least 2 hours before filling it to allow it to set.
